💡 Match preview Sporting vs Alverca

By Femi Lamido — Football expert specializing in Portugal, Brazil, Switzerland & Iceland

The third round of Portugal's Primeira Liga pits a Lisbon powerhouse against a modest newcomer, as Sporting CP welcomes Alverca to the Estádio José Alvalade. The hosts have been a goal-scoring juggernaut in the early season, while the visitors are still acclimating to life in the top division and have shown severe difficulties when facing elite clubs. The enormous gap in player quality and the passionate support from the stands in Lisbon will be the key elements determining the final result.

Tactical Analysis: Sporting

Sporting’s preparation for the new campaign was nothing short of exceptional, featuring friendlies against formidable European opponents. The Lions won all four of their pre-season matches convincingly: they dismantled Scottish side Celtic 4-1, crushed French outfit Strasbourg 7-0, shut out Monaco 2-0, and handled English club Nottingham Forest 4-1. The coaching staff has fine-tuned the attacking mechanisms to perfection, allowing the squad to enter the official season in superb physical and tactical shape.

In the league, the Lisbon side has started productively, collecting four points from two matches. After a thrilling 2-2 away draw against Estrela, they followed up with a 3-2 home victory over Vitória Guimarães in a lively contest. Forward Fotis Ioannidis is in excellent form, having already scored two goals and provided two assists. Catamo has also stood out, delivering two key passes that led to goals. The hosts’ attacking firepower looks nearly unstoppable, regardless of the opponent.

Tactical Analysis: Alverca

The visitors had a busy pre-season schedule, playing five friendlies of varying difficulty. They won four of those: against Leiria (1-0), Estoril (2-0), Belenenses (2-1), and Sporting’s B team (1-0), with their only loss coming against Mafra (0-1). Despite these positive results in summer sparrings against lower-league and mid-table sides, the step up to the top division has exposed their lack of experience.

In official league matches, Alverca have yet to taste victory. They began with a goalless away defeat to title contenders Porto (0-2), followed by a spirited 2-2 home draw against Estrela. Lucas and Semedo each scored a goal, while James provided an assist. The team shows character, but their defensive fragility prevents them from consistently picking up points against the league’s giants.

Tournament Motivation

At the start of the regular season, the objectives of the two sides are worlds apart. Sporting are in a direct fight for the championship and cannot afford to slip up on home turf, needing to close the gap on the league leaders. Alverca, with just one point, sit in 14th place, dangerously close to the relegation zone, where every point is vital for survival in the top flight. The visitors’ necessity to set up a deep defensive block will lead to total dominance by the hosts, who will unleash a barrage of attacks from the first whistle.

Squad Situation

Both teams face certain personnel limitations for this match. Sporting will be without Santos and Simões due to injuries, while the availability of Bragansa, Pote, and Vagiannidis remains uncertain. For Alverca, Abdulai and Martínez are in the treatment room, Mepiyu is recovering from an injury, and Chiquinho is suspended after receiving a red card. The visitors’ losses in the central spine and defensive midfield are more damaging, especially given their short bench.
